Transaction d429433da7f8a95da8ff276889ae2e2f34bd8697d5838c5dc7dce6ed2d7b934a

block
520ee73d449d85ee9eb7cbc8d1418bd2d535bef7949ac6f50355e152e3e7c2d0

1 Input

24 Outputs